To All the Boys I've Loved Before by Jenny Han

To All the Boys I've Loved Before

To All the Boys I've Loved Before #1

Jenny Han

fiction Contemporary Romance Young Adult
lighthearted medium-paced

Buy To All the Boys I've Loved Before

United States

Other countries

The StoryGraph is an affiliate of the featured links. We earn commission on any purchases made.

To All the Boys I’ve Loved Before is the story of Lara Jean, who has never openly admitted her crushes, but instead wrote each boy a letter about how she felt, sealed it, and hid it in a box under her bed. But one day Lara Jean discovers that somehow her secret box of letters has been mailed, causing all her crushes from her past to confront her about the letters: her first kiss, the boy from summer camp, even her sister's ex-boyfriend, Josh. As she learns to deal with her past loves face to face, Lara Jean discovers that something good may come out of these letters after all.

What the community thinks

summary of 4416 ratings (see reviews)

Content warnings

Expand filter menu Collapse filter menu View warnings


Death (1 reviewer)


lighthearted 97%
funny 59%
relaxing 27%
emotional 26%
hopeful 21%
adventurous 2%
inspiring 2%
reflective 2%
sad 2%
mysterious 1%


medium 55%
fast 37%
slow 7%

Strong character development?

Yes: 58% | No: 27% | It's complicated: 11% | N/A: 1%

Loveable characters?

Yes: 84% | It's complicated: 9% | No: 6%

Diverse cast of characters?

Yes: 89% | It's complicated: 5% | N/A: 2% | No: 2%

Flaws of characters centre-stage?

Yes: 69% | It's complicated: 12% | No: 12% | N/A: 4%

Average rating


The StoryGraph has a mobile app! 🎉

Find out more